Celebrating a life of adventure
100 years ago, aged 31, Agatha Christie set off on her greatest adventure yet! She travelled around the world for 10 months, visiting South Africa, Australia, New Zealand, Hawaii, Canada and the US. Find out more about her trip, the inspiration she gleaned, and her life of extraordinary travels.

The official home of the best-selling author of all time
Outsold only by the Bible and Shakespeare, Agatha Christie is the best-selling novelist of all time. She is best known for her 66 detective novels and 14 short story collections, as well as the world’s longest-running play – The Mousetrap.
